15 Year Refinance Mortgage Rates Calculator Today’s Fifteen Year Mortgage Rates 15 vs 30 Year Loans. The most popular mortgage product across the United States is the 30-year fixed-rate mortgage. The reason most buyers opt for a 30-year fixed rate is they are guaranteed a stable monthly payment and the longer loan duration means they do not have a high monthly payment.
